Habitat
Mid- to high-altitude forest, including primary forest, old secondary growth and shade-forest in former cocoa plantations. From sea-level - 1,600 m.

Population
Estimated population is 250 - 999 (2010) and stable.
Status EN
Habitat destruction and degradation through clearance for cocoa and coffee plantations, cultivation, timber and fuelwood-collection, are the main threats.

Habits
Usually in small groups, often in mixed-species parties.
Voice
A trilling 'ptirrr ptirrr' and variations on this call.
